11 1.1 A bill for an act​
22 1.2 relating to infrastructure; establishing the empowering small Minnesota​
33 1.3 communities program; appropriating money; proposing coding for new law in​
44 1.4 Minnesota Statutes, chapter 137.​
55 1.5B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F MINNESOTA:​
66 1.6 Section 1. [137.345] EMPOWERING SMALL MINNESOTA COMMUNITIES​
77 1.7PROGRAM.​
88 1.8 Subdivision 1.Definitions.(a) For purposes of this section, the following terms have​
99 1.9the meanings given.​
1010 1.10 (b) "Program" means the empowering small Minnesota communities program established​
1111 1.11by the Board of Regents of the University of Minnesota.​
1212 1.12 (c) "Small community" means a local unit of government having a population of fewer​
1313 1.13than 15,000 or a collaboration of more than one local unit of government each having a​
1414 1.14population of fewer than 15,000.​
1515 1.15 Subd. 2.Program assistance.(a) An appropriation under the program is for small​
1616 1.16community partnerships on infrastructure project analysis and development as provided in​
1717 1.17this section.​
1818 1.18 (b) Support and assistance under the program must be prioritized for political subdivisions​
1919 1.19and federally recognized Tribal governments based on insufficient capacity to undertake​
2020 1.20project development and apply for state or federal infrastructure grants.​
2121 1.21 Subd. 3.Uses.(a) An appropriation under the program is available for:​

3030 Referred to Higher Education​ 2.1 (1) project partnership activities in the Regional Sustainable Development Partnerships,​
3131 2.2the Center for Transportation Studies, the Minnesota Design Center, the Humphrey School​
3232 2.3of Public Affairs, the Center for Urban and Regional Affairs, or other related entities; and​
3333 2.4 (2) support and assistance to small communities that includes:​
3434 2.5 (i) methods to incorporate consideration of sustainability, resiliency, and adaptation to​
3535 2.6the impacts of climate change; and​
3636 2.7 (ii) identification and cross-sector analysis of any potential associated projects and​
3737 2.8efficiencies through coordinated investments in other infrastructure or assets.​
3838 2.9 (b) An agreement with a small community may provide for infrastructure project analysis​
3939 2.10and development activities that include but are not limited to planning, scoping, analysis,​
4040 2.11predesign, and design.​
4141 2.12 Subd. 4.Program information.From an appropriation under the program, the regents​
4242 2.13must maintain information about the program on a website that, at a minimum, must include:​
4343 2.14 (1) a review of the program and implementation;​
4444 2.15 (2) a summary of projects under the program;​
4545 2.16 (3) financial information that identifies sources and uses of funds; and​
4646 2.17 (4) direction on applications for partnership assistance.​
4747 2.18 Sec. 2. APPROPRIATION; EMPOWERING SMALL MINNESOTA​
4848 2.19COMMUNITIES PROGRAM.​
4949 2.20 $2,500,000 in fiscal year 2026 and $2,500,000 in fiscal year 2027 are appropriated from​
5050 2.21the general fund to the Board of Regents of the University of Minnesota for the empowering​
5151 2.22small Minnesota communities program under Minnesota Statutes, section 137.345.​
